DS18’s secret weapon in car audio is high sensitivity

High sensitivity is the most direct way to get more loudness from the same amount of amplifier power. To figure out speaker sensitivity, you measure the sound pressure level in decibels while standing one meter from a speaker playing using just one watt of power.

Many premium brands use relatively low-sensitivity drivers that operate at about 84-88 dB at 1W/1m. These can sound great, but typically need much more power to reach high volumes.

By contrast, DS18 mid-range drivers, such as the PRO-X Series and PROJECT360 Series, operate around 94-98 dB sensitivity. That difference is massive when you consider that every 3 dB increase roughly doubles your amplifier power, so when you jump from an 88dB speaker to a 98dB speaker, you’re changing the efficiency of your entire system.

Chasing volume with low-sensitivity speakers can require amplification that strains your vehicle’s alternator and battery. It can also create sound system issues like thermal compression and even voice coil failure. You don’t have to be a competition builder to feel that pain. Any everyday enthusiast who’s turned things up for an extended drive knows the sound can flatten out as heat builds.

By designing speakers that are naturally efficient, DS18 achieves high output goals while reducing the likelihood that the system is constantly running at the edge of its thermal and mechanical limits. Neodymium power and the performance mindset

In 2026, people want smart upgrades that don’t add unnecessary burdens. DS18’s high-end lines use neodymium motors instead of standard ferrite because neodymium magnets produce a stronger magnetic field while using less material.

The motor controls the speaker’s moving parts. A stronger motor means the speaker can respond more precisely and efficiently, especially when you’re pushing volume and dynamics in a high-output setup.

Another big benefit of neodymium motors is lighter weight. In performance builds, adding heavy audio components means a heavier chassis, and that weight works against the vehicle’s overall performance goals. Neodymium delivers stronger motor strength in a significantly lighter package than ferrite.

Neodymium’s stronger motor force also helps create snappier transients. That’s the quick hit and immediate attack you hear with drums and fast changes in music. The upgrade offers louder, more responsive sound with even greater control than ferrite designs.

How DS18 designs car audio to combat phase cancellation in difficult environments

Phase cancellation is what happens when sound from your speakers bounces around your car cabin. The cabin is irregularly shaped, and speakers are often placed asymmetrically. Some materials, like soft seats, tend to absorb sound, while others, like glass windows, reflect it back quickly. As a result, frequencies from each speaker reach your ears slightly out of sync. Instead of blending together, parts of the sound wave can partially cancel. Certain notes or vocals sound thin or change dramatically depending on where you’re sitting.

Sound cancellation gets worse in difficult environments like Jeeps and open-air setups where wind and road noise force you to play louder.
